JAKARTA Apple Vision Pro users can now play more games thanks to NVIDIA. The California company launched GeForce NOW, a cloud gaming service, for visionOS users recently.
With this cloud gaming service, Vision Pro users can access and play more than 2,000 registered game titles. Of the thousands of games provided, users can play more than 100 game titles without the need to become paid subscribers.
While playing games on GeForce NOW, Vision Pro users will get a 4K format with 120Fps. Despite using an ultra-wide resolution, the latency presented is so low that the playing experience presented feels more enjoyable.
It is not yet known whether the gaming experience will be improved when Apple releases visionOS 2.3. However, before downloading the cloud gaming service, it is better to update the software first.

Vision Pro users can also play games on GeForce NOW with gamepad support. If previously the keyboard and mouse were connected to Vision Pro, these two devices would not work as long as the game was played.
Keyboards and mice can only be used to navigate GeForce NOW. If you want to play games with 4K resolution, make sure that the internet network used reaches 40Mpbs. In less than that, users can only enjoy HD, FHD, and QHD resolutions.
Vision Pro isn't the only headset to receive GeForce NOW support. After being officially launched, the cloud gaming service can also be accessed on Meta Quest 3 and 3s, Pico 4 and 4 Ultra.
